Australian Shepherds – Breed Introduction
A working dog with an excessive energy stage and great intelligence, the Australian Shepherd is well-known for its ability to herd livestock as well as its success in flyball and agility competitions. Its athletic ability and powerful haunches have given this breed the power to carry out properly in practically any exercise, together with the flexibility to jump as high as 4 feet.
For many who are ready to ensure these dogs are correctly skilled and exercised often, the Australian Shepherd is an intensely loyal canine that kinds sturdy attachments with choose family members. The Aussie is of course candy and good-natured, with robust protecting instincts.
Australian Shepherds can vary quite a bit in size, weighing between 35 and seventy five pounds (16 to 34 kilograms), and standing between 18 and 23 inches in peak (forty three to fifty eight centimeters).
History of Breed
Despite its deceptive name, the Australian Shepherd did not originate in Australia in any respect, but slightly was developed as a herding canine through the Gold Rush days of the Western United States.
Settlers shifting West introduced cattle and sheep, in addition to their dogs. Ranchers found they wanted dogs that could adapt to excessive climates, from chilly and snow in the mountains to the tough, arid deserts. They wanted animals that have been obedient, but intelligent sufficient to work unfamiliar cattle over monumental stretches of land.
Its thought that perhaps the Spanish and Australian settlers who imported their sheep into California additionally brought with them the predecessors of the Australian Shepherd. Many working breeds had been crossed by the ranchers to develop the quickest, smartest, hardiest canine possible.
Its only not too long ago that the Australian Shepherd was acknowledged as a breed of dog slightly than being seen as a sort of working dog.
Color and Coat
The Australian Shepherd has a double coat of medium size and coarseness. There are a complete of eight color mixtures, but white splashes on the body between the withers and tail or on the sides between the elbows and again of the hindquarters are considered disqualifications.
Probably the most readily recognizable shade of the Australian Shepherd is the blue merle, which is black and grey with white patchwork. The Aussie will also be crimson merle (liver and beige with white patchwork), or black or crimson (which can or could not have white legs, chest, and collar). Copper factors on the eyebrows, cheeks, and legs are permissible with all coloration combinations.
Canines with copper and white in addition to the first shade are known as tricolor. These with both copper or white along with the primary coloration are generally known as bicolor. Those with no white or copper markings are mentioned to be self-colored.
Personality and Temperament
An alert, clever, and very energetic canine, the Australian Shepherd needs regular train or an precise job to do with a purpose to be happy. Not essentially a good choice as an house canine, the Aussie needs a yard and quite a lot of activity in an effort to preserve him from becoming bored. Ought to boredom set in, the canine could partake in unusual or destructive behaviors, much to the owners chagrin.
For many who can deal with a high-power canine, they are going to find in the Aussie a loyal, lovable, good-natured companion. Referred to as the “velcro dog,” Aussies grow to be intensely attached to their owners. They like to play and are very good at agility, Frisbee, flyball, and other such activities.
These bred with a powerful working intuition may be reserved and guarded toward strangers, with a tendency to chase after and nip at children. Normally sweet and loving, their protecting instincts and excessive vitality make some Aussies impractical for households with small children. There are Aussies that are bred with an extra family-oriented temperament, which will be more affectionate towards youngsters and strangers.
Since the Australian Shepherds job initially included protection, it tends to announce activity in the neighborhood by barking, but not obsessively.
The Aussies intelligence allows it the ability to invent its own video games and activities when boredom sets in. Nonetheless, when correctly trained and sufficiently exercised, the Aussie is a superb, adaptable animal with the flexibility to think quickly. For that reason, Australian Shepherds have been known to herd many uncommon animals other than cattle or sheep, including ducks, geese, and rabbits that have been commercially raised.
Show Characteristics
A solid, muscular dog of medium measurement and bone, Australian Shepherds are effectively-balanced and agile. They must have motion thats free and simple, permitting them to instantly change either their gait or direction.
The pinnacle of the Australian Shepherd needs to be proportionate to the physique, with little taper from the base of the muzzle to the nose. He should have an alert, clever expression and seem attentive and eager. Almond shaped eyes might be brown, blue, amber, or any combination thereof together with flecks and marbling.
Ears are set excessive on the head and are of average size. They should break ahead and over when at full attention.
Usually seen with docked or naturally bobbed tails, Australian Shepherds may also be born with a full tail or partially bobbed tail. Some Aussie house owners choose to keep the tail for a natural look, which is still permissible within the breed present ring.
Disqualifications embody white splashes on the physique, or any sign of worry, shyness, or aggressiveness.
Typical Health Concerns
The gene that creates the beautiful merle coloring thats so fashionable with the breed additionally carries the opportunity of a blind/deaf issue that appears to look in merle/merle crosses. Merle puppies should have their hearing checked. Miniature Blue Merles are identified for a shorter than common life expectancy of only 5 to 7 years.
Spinal defects can happen in natural bobtail-to-bobtail crosses.
Australian Shepherds seem to be vulnerable to eye issues reminiscent of Collie Eye Anomaly (CEA) and cataracts. They should receive an intensive examination from a veterinarian together with testing the eyes, hips, thyroid, and DNA (to verify for CEA).
Some Australian Shepherds with a mutation of the MDR1 gene expertise toxicity from anti-parasitics equivalent to Ivermectin, which is present in heartworm medication. A test for the MDR1 gene mutation is available.
Grooming
The Australian Shepherd has a double coat of medium size that needs little care. An average shedder, the Aussie is simple to groom, needing to be brushed occasionally with an agency-bristled brush. Bathe solely when necessary.
Country of Origin
Contrary to its name, the Australian Shepherd did not originate in Australia, however fairly was developed in the United States during the nineteenth century by combining several different breeds.
Average Life Span
The Australian Shepherd has a mean life expectancy of 12 to 13 years.
